If you want good things to come into your life, you have to make room for them.
But how much space do you have?
Space in your calendar: for new invitations, experiments and opportunities, and whatever you feel like doing at that exact moment.
Space in your head: for new thoughts, ideas and brainwaves. For connecting the dots and finding answers that were there all along.
Space in your closet: for new clothes that make you feel confident and fit the most fit and in-shape version of you.

She asked, "what if you don't have time to slow down and make space?"
I said:
- If your inbox is overwhelming you, select all and hit delete. Everything important will make its way back.
- If your to-do list is controlling your day, tear it up. Whatever actually matters won't be forgotten that easily.
- If you never have anything to wear, throw out or donate everything that doesn't make you feel 10/10.
- If you're too busy, cancel plans and don't make new ones. Put your out of office on. Turn your phone off.
Drastic, right? But required.
Most of what's vying for your attention is costing your potential.
See what arrives when it doesn't have to fight its way through.
Feel the clarity you get from fewer obligations.
Make space for magic.
